Book Description
The dictionary & phrasebook series now offers 67 languages! Each book comprises an introduction to the language, an alphabet and pronunciation guide, a basic grammar, a two-way dictionary, and a phrasebook. The grammar section presents the language's main features, such as verbs, nouns, adjectives, gender and declension. Easy-to-follow explanations enable users to have simple conversations with native speakers. Since Slovenia, situated between Italy and Croatia on the "sunny side" of the Alps, gained independence in 1991, it has become a popular travel destination for those who enjoy its verdant hills, lush forests, and rugged mountains. This Dictionary & Phrasebook is designed to bridge the communication gap between western travelers and Slovenes. The bilingual dictionary incorporates basic vocabulary terms as well as Slovene slang, while the travel-oriented phrasebook includes cultural information, such as an overview of the national cuisine and a special chapter for business travel. The book also has a pronunciation guide with an introduction to Slovene phonetics, as well as a concise grammar.

Book Description
The first section of this phrasebook consists of thematic chapters on topics such as travel, accomodation, emergencies and food and drink. The second section is a bilingual dictionary containing around 5000 terms. There is also a chapter on grammar, notes on holidays and festivals, and useful addresses and phone numbers.
